The fpd file extension is used by MicroSim PCBoard now know as OrCAD PCB Designer, a software for designing printed circuit boards.
The fpd file contains external ASCII footprint definition data.

Orcad PCB Designer is printed circuit board design suite, that includes a constraint manager, design capture technology, component tools, a PCB editor, an auto/interactive router, and interfaces for manufacturing and mechanical CAD.
